Table 9. Other Ni/Supported Catalysts Reported in the Literature for the Pyrolysis and In-line Steam Reforming of Plastic Wastes.

Catalyst Feed Preparation methoda Reactor configuration Operating conditionsb H2 conc. (vol %) H2 prod. (wt %) Ref.
10Ni/Y-30 HDPE wi fixed/fixed (1 g) TP = 500 °C 53.6 11.6 Yao et al.186
TR = 650–850 °C
steam = 0–6 g h–1
10Ni/β-zeolite-25 HDPE wi fixed/fixed (1 g) TP = 500 °C 55.8 12.3 Yao et al.186
TR = 650–850 °C
steam = 0–6 g h–1
10Ni/ZSM5-30 (Si/Al ratio; 30) HDPE wi fixed/fixed (1 g) TP = 500 °C 56.2 13.2 Yao et al.186
TR = 650–850 °C
steam = 0–6 g h–1
10Ni/ZSM5-50 (Si/Al ratio; 50) HDPE wi fixed/fixed (1 g) TP = 500 °C 57.0 12.1 Yao et al.186
TR = 650–850 °C
steam = 0–6 g h–1
10Ni/ZSM5-80 (Si/Al ratio; 80) HDPE wi fixed/fixed (1 g) TP = 500 °C 56.2 12.0 Yao et al.186
TR = 650–850 °C
steam = 0–6 g h–1
10Ni/ZSM-5 PP wi fixed/fixed (1 g) TP = 500 °C 63.6 19.0 Wu and Williams164
TR = 800 °C
steam = 4.74 g h–1
10Ni/ZSM-5 LDPE wi fixed/fixed (2 g) TP = 500 °C 45.9 5.6 Huang et al.171
TR = 800 °C
S/P = 2
a

wi, Wet impregnation.

b

TP = Pyrolysis temperature; TR = reforming temperature.
